In the digital age, where competition for top-tier positions in companies like NVIDIA, Google, and other tech giants is fiercer than ever, personal branding has transitioned from a marketing buzzword to a career necessity. It’s the art of strategically presenting your professional persona, aligning your skills, experiences, and values with your career aspirations. Personal branding is not about crafting an alter ego; it’s about authentic self-presentation, ensuring that your digital footprint and real-world interactions paint a consistent, compelling picture of who you are as a professional.

Carving Out Your Professional Identity

The journey to a robust personal brand begins with introspection. Delve deep into your professional experiences, skills, and passions. What differentiates you from your peers? How do your colleagues describe your strengths? Reflect on your career highlights and how they align with the values and needs of your desired industry or role. This self-awareness is the cornerstone of your professional identity, guiding the narrative you’ll present to the world. Mastering the Art of Brand Communication

With a clear professional identity, the next step is to communicate your brand effectively. Every touchpoint, from your LinkedIn profile to your personal blog, should echo your professional narrative. Consistency is key – ensure that your resume, social media profiles, and personal website all tell the same story, highlighting your skills, achievements, and professional philosophy. This consistency extends to your offline interactions as well; the way you network and collaborate should reinforce the personal brand you’ve built online. Optimizing Your Online Presence

In today’s digital-first world, your online presence is often the first impression you make on potential employers or collaborators. Optimize your LinkedIn profile with a professional photo, compelling summary, and detailed experience section. Share your insights and achievements on platforms relevant to your industry, such as GitHub for developers or Behance for designers. Engage with your professional community by commenting on industry articles, sharing relevant content, and contributing to discussions. This active online presence not only boosts your visibility but also establishes you as a knowledgeable and engaged professional in your field. Networking with Purpose: Cultivating Professional Relationships

Effective personal branding is not a solo endeavor; it’s about building and nurturing professional relationships that support and enhance your brand. Attend industry conferences, join professional groups, and participate in online forums to connect with like-minded professionals. Approach networking with a mindset of mutual benefit – seek to provide value as well as to receive it. Remember, authentic connections are more likely to lead to meaningful career opportunities and collaborations. Consistency and Adaptability: The Balancing Act of Personal Branding

While consistency is crucial in personal branding, so is adaptability. The professional landscape is ever-evolving, and your personal brand should be flexible enough to grow with your career. Regularly review and update your online profiles, reassess your goals, and refine your messaging to ensure your personal brand remains relevant and reflective of your current professional trajectory. Tracking Your Brand’s Impact: Metrics for Success

Measuring the effectiveness of your personal branding efforts is essential. Track metrics such as network growth, engagement rates on social media, interview invitations, and job offers. Reflect on the quality of the professional opportunities and connections that arise. Are they aligned with your career goals? This reflection and measurement will help you understand the strengths and weaknesses of your personal branding strategy and make informed adjustments.
